Position Summary

Sibcy Cline Relocation Services is looking to hire an Expense Analyst, who will work at our corporate office in Cincinnati. The Expense Analyst works closely with relocation counselors, clients, and transferees by tracking expenses and reporting monthly relocation costs associated with a transferee's move while maintaining knowledge of client's policy. This role is responsible for recommending and implementing workflow, process and system improvements that drive efficiencies for the financial operations of Sibcy Cline Relocation Services.

Essential Functions
  • Review expense reimbursement reports submitted by transfereeswithin 2 days of receiving by verifying documentation to approve expenses and processing payments based on specific relocation policy
  • Communicatewith client accounting and payroll departmentsto process expenses and calculate gross-up based on transferee salary and client benefitsper each client's payroll schedule
  • Work closely with Sibcy Cline's accounting team, which serves as a shared center of excellence across all business units, to drive systems, processes and best practices improvements
  • Order inspections and appraisals for home sales within 1 business day of request and request payments to vendors for services
  • Review vendor invoices and process payments within 2 business days, invoice clients and calculate interest to clients as needed
  • Prepare and process final billing and referral fees for home sales and purchases by verifying expenses within 5 business days of receiving final signed documents
  • Prepare monthly reports and distribute reports to clients and corporate relocation team
  • Lead year-end expense reporting process by auditing expenses and preparing, coordinating and disbursing Relocation Tax Reports (RTR) to clients and/or individual transferees by the end of January each year
  • Process lump sum payments for payment to transferees by submitting to client for payment or requesting payment directly to transferee and tracking in the relocation database within 1 business day of receiving from counselors
  • Coordinate payback agreementsby calculating repayment amount, notifying transferee of legal obligation and securing debt payable to clientas requested by clients
  • Maintain documentation of daily tasks and proceduresfor accurate and detailed recordkeeping for clients, transferees, and other partner service providers
  • Serve as backup for the Corporate Billing Administrator
